# Pagination config — Lanternfish Public API
#
# Welcome aboard. All list endpoints are cursor-paginated; offset params
# were removed in v3. PAGE_SIZE_DEFAULT=25 and PAGE_SIZE_MAX=100 are hard
# caps enforced at the gateway, not per-route. Cursors are opaque — never
# parse them client-side or in tests. Raising PAGE_SIZE_MAX needs a perf
# review first. Cursors are signed before leaving the service, and the
# signing secret is set on the line directly below.

vault entry, yagef-bahop: COURIER_KEY29=5cc62eb51255862256337c33c5be9

**Ticket: TextHopper mis-sniffs Latin-1 uploads as UTF-8**

Hey plugin folks — if your uploader pushes files without a BOM, our encoding sniffer sometimes guesses wrong and mangles accented characters. Workaround for now: declare charset explicitly in the manifest. Proper fix lands in the next minor release. Repro trace is below.

build token for kawep-baguf: htk9_1da8d318d

## Runbook: Nitrate-Era Reel Transfer — Fenwick Archive

The six reels from the Fenwick Archive acquisition travel in their original ventilated cans inside the padded transit crate marked for cold storage. Temperature in the vehicle must stay below the stated ceiling on the crate lid; log the cabin reading at departure, midpoint, and arrival. No other cargo shares the bay on this run. Reels are never left in an unattended vehicle, even briefly. The hand-over instruction for the receiving courier appears directly below.

dispatch memo: the sorius tamius courier leaves the praeth ledger at gate 4873 under passcode 928014